This page outlines the launch of Larkspur, Veltane Industries' new scheduling platform, for the incoming director. Soft launch is planned for the Norwick region in Q2, with full rollout two quarters later. Pricing, channel partners, and support staffing are settled; marketing assets are in final review under Priya Handel's team. Open risks: integration testing with the Ostrey billing module and training capacity at the Fernhollow site. Weekly status updates are posted every Friday. The confidential positioning rationale follows below.

internal memo for tagef-hadup: Gross margin on Ulaath came in at 15 percent against a plan of 5 percent. Only 7 of the 120 pilot accounts renewed Ulaath, so a churn review is set for October 15.

## Configuration

Dedupely reads all settings from a single environment file at startup. Dedup window length is controlled by DEDUPE_WINDOW_SECS; grouping rules live in DEDUPE_RULESET. Maintainers should keep non-sensitive values in version control and regenerate the file on deploy. One value is excluded from the template entirely: the paging-gateway credential, which goes on the line directly after this sentence.

secret setting of tajof-bahif: COURIER_KEY3=65d

Hey, welcome aboard — quick handover on ChipGate, the timing-chip reader service for the Marrowfield Marathon. It polls the mat antennas, dedupes reads within a two-second window, and ships splits to the results board. Watch the dedupe window during dense starts; it's the only knob people ever touch. The service runs with these settings.

settings of fahag-haduf:
[ulaox]
port = 8443
region = south-2
host = ulaox.lumiccorp.internal
timeout_ms = 500
retries = 8

# Read-replica lag alarm configuration for the Quillbrook reporting stack.
# Future maintainers: this file feeds the lag-watcher sidecar that pages
# on-call when replica delay exceeds REPLICA_LAG_THRESHOLD_MS (currently
# 4500). Do not lower the threshold without checking the Harwick batch
# window first, since nightly imports routinely push lag near the limit.
# The watcher polls the replica directly, so it needs its own credential
# rather than reusing the app pool's. That credential is set on the line
# immediately below this comment block.

vault entry, fadup-tagag: RELAY_SECRET8=2fd92179